Hi Q5sys, i posted a slightly updated pet for this conky theme in the lupu testing thread (page 95) - Down side is this conky script and its image frame are limited to 1280 pixel resolution only.
If you just needing script download and - terminal here - pet2tgz
stu90 wrote:Modified 1280 pixels version of Conky Lucid for Puppy Lucid.

Image

First install conky from puppy lucid repo in puppy package manager then install conky.puppy-0.1.pet

This is 1280 pixel version only.
http://www.speedyshare.com/files/236535 ... py-0.1.pet

Config file is: /root/.conkytheme/conkyrc

added little turn on/off gui: /root/conky.switch
http://www.murga-linux.com/puppy/viewto ... start=1410

If you need higher res and are willing to do some editing there are the Ubuntu versions on http://gnome-look.org search for conky lucid

Lupu with Trinity (the KDE 3 fork). I'm trying to make a complete Trinity suite for Puppy, so far I have 3 SFSs, one with libraries KDE needs that Puppy lacks, one with kdelibs and another one with kdebase (a basic KDE desktop).

Now I'm polishing it, adding the right applications (things like Ark) and ironing out issues (like the mess on the desktop, I have no idea what causes this) :lol:
